These Regulations provide for a maximum total amount for the net Welsh emissions account (a carbon budget) for the first two budgetary periods, 2016-2020 and 2021- 2025, provided for in section 31(3) of the Environment (Wales) Act 2016.

These Regulations provide a formula for determining what emissions of greenhouse gases from international aviation and international shipping are to be regarded as Welsh emissions for the purposes of section 34(2) of the Environment (Wales) Act 2016.

These Regulations are made in exercise of the powers in section 8(1) of the European Union (Withdrawal) Act 2018 in order to address failures of retained EU law to operate effectively and other deficiencies arising from the withdrawal of the United Kingdom from the European Union (and in particular the deficiencies specified in subsection (2)(e) and (g)). They amend the Bank of England Act 1998, the Financial Services Act 2012, the Cash Ratio Deposits (Eligible Liabilities) Order 1998, the Scottish and Northern Ireland Banknote Regulations 2009, the Bank of England Act 1998 (Macro-prudential Measures) Order 2013, the Bank of England Act 1998 (Macro-prudential Measures) (No 2) Order 2015 and the Bank of England Act 1998 (Macro-prudential Measures) Order 2016.
